Gillian Anderson has confirmed that the new season of The X-Files will be her last.
She's returning for the show's 11th season, but after that she plans on kissing the role of Scully goodbye.
In a recent interview she was asked why she was returning to the role for one more season. “Because it felt like it wasn’t over," she said. "It didn’t feel like we necessarily deliver everything the fans were expecting of us last time, and so it was that.”
When asked if the show could continue without Scully, Anderson said: “I’m trying to finish this season. I certainly think the show has much more life in it. So, I can’t answer that question definitively but I can tell you that there are more stories to tell.”
